Why Toronto's film and theatre insiders flock to this historic, family-run downtown hardware store

When George Alexander Moore, a freelance production driver who finds props and other items for companies including Mirvish Productions, needed white paint for a staircase in the musical “We Will Rock You,” he turned to Rotblott’s.

The yellow-coated, two-floor hardware store on Adelaide Street West near Portland Street has long been a favourite of Moore’s. This time, he needed a special kind of long-lasting paint that wouldn’t fade over time, an essential quality for a long-running musical.
